According to our (Global Info Research) latest study, the global Hydroxyapatite Chromatography Resin market size was valued at US$ 85.4 million in 2024 and is forecast to a readjusted size of USD 123 million by 2031 with a CAGR of 5.2% during review period.

Hydroxyapatite chromatography resin is a specialized type of chromatographic medium widely used in biochemistry and biotechnology for the separation and purification of biomolecules. It consists of a matrix composed of hydroxyapatite, a calcium phosphate mineral with the chemical formula Ca₁₀(PO₄)₆(OH)₂, which is immobilized onto a suitable resin support. The unique structure of hydroxyapatite provides two types of interaction sites: calcium ions on the surface can interact with negatively charged groups on biomolecules through cationic exchange, while the phosphate groups can engage in interactions with positively charged groups or groups with specific polar characteristics on the biomolecules. This dual-mode interaction allows for the selective binding and separation of a diverse range of biomolecules such as proteins, nucleic acids, and enzymes. Hydroxyapatite chromatography resin is typically packed into a column, and a sample containing the mixture of biomolecules is passed through it. Different biomolecules will bind to the resin with varying affinities based on their charge and structural features, and can then be eluted in a sequential manner by adjusting the conditions of the mobile phase, such as the pH, ionic strength, or the presence of specific additives. Through this process, it enables the effective purification and isolation of target biomolecules from complex biological samples, playing a crucial role in research, drug development, and bioprocessing applications.
